Terrament - About the company

Terrament is an unfunded company based in Brooklyn (United States), founded in 2020 by Eric Chaves. It operates as a Developer of modular underground gravity storage for long-duration energy needs. Terrament has not raised any funding yet. The company has 13 active competitors, including 2 funded and 1 that has exited. Its top competitors include companies like Energy Vault, Gravitricity and Green Gravity.

Company Details

Developer of modular underground gravity storage for long-duration energy needs. The company's system uses established technologies, including motor/generators and mile-deep mine shafts. The system does not depend on critical minerals or chemical batteries. The company has received grant funding to support research validation of its technology. The company has been accepted into accelerator programs.
